Code Analysis: CookieFox 2.0.1

Function Rating Maintainability Complexity Lines of code
CookieFox\Settings::metabox()
B
21
3 347
CookieFox\Rest_API::endpoint_cookies()
A
38 12 70
CookieFox\Frontend::var_style()
A
42 10 58
CookieFox\Sample_Content::init()
A
50 10 25
CookieFox\Post_Type::metabox()
A
33 1 130
CookieFox\Helper::get_option()
S
56 7 18
CookieFox\CMB2\Toggle::render()
S
52 6 22
CookieFox\Post_Type::tabs()
S
54 6 21
CookieFox\Internationalization::rest_init()
S
56 6 19
CookieFox\Embeds::init()
S
57 6 15
CookieFox\CMB2\Toggle::admin_head()
S
55 1 88
CookieFox\Frontend::prepare_data()
S
52 5 22
CookieFox\Post_Type::pre_get_posts()
S
57 5 17
CookieFox\Frontend::is_disabled_on_privacy_page()
S
58 5 16
CookieFox\Frontend::enqueue_scripts()
S
56 5 16
CookieFox\Post_Type::admin_order_taxonomy()
S
63 6 9
CookieFox\Internationalization::settings_title_desc()
S
55 4 21
CookieFox\Helper::get_language()
S
58 4 16
CookieFox\CMB2::filter_class()
S
63 5 10
CookieFox\Post_Type::register_post_type()
S
43 1 50
CookieFox\Internationalization::settings_field_desc()
S
57 3 18
CookieFox\Post_Type::default_hidden_meta_boxes()
S
66 4 8
CookieFox\Sample_Content::getTerms()
S
49 1 36
CookieFox\Post_Type::__construct()
S
55 2 19
CookieFox\Shortcode::show_notice()
S
57 2 17
CookieFox\Frontend::prepare_scripts()
S
70 3 6
CookieFox\Post_Type::register_taxonomy()
S
49 1 30
CookieFox\Post_Type::submenu_highlight()
S
71 3 6
CookieFox\Internationalization::is_multilang_plugin_active()
S
71 3 6
CookieFox\Helper::default_settings()
S
50 1 28
CookieFox\CMB2::admin_head()
S
67 1 25
CookieFox\Sample_Content::getPosts()
S
54 1 21
CookieFox\Internationalization::is_wpml_active()
S
72 2 6
CookieFox\Sample_Content::admin_notices()
S
65 2 10
CookieFox\Main::instance()
S
72 2 6
CookieFox\Main::constants()
S
70 2 7
CookieFox\Main::includes()
S
60 1 15
CookieFox\Frontend::privacy_notice_enabled()
S
65 2 9
CookieFox\Post_Type::set_taxonomy_order()
S
64 2 9
CookieFox\Frontend::init_frontend()
S
66 2 8
CookieFox\Post_Type::manage_posts_custom_column()
S
73 2 5
CookieFox\Post_Type::use_block_editor()
S
79 2 3
CookieFox\Internationalization::is_polylang_active()
S
72 2 6
CookieFox\Post_Type::menu_highlight()
S
72 2 6
CookieFox\Frontend::inline_style()
S
69 2 7
CookieFox\CMB2\Toggle::sanitize()
S
79 2 3
CookieFox\Frontend::footer()
S
63 1 12
CookieFox\Shortcode::__construct()
S
79 1 3
CookieFox\Rest_API::__construct()
S
79 1 3
CookieFox\CMB2\Toggle::__construct()
S
71 1 5
CookieFox\Admin::__construct()
S
91 1 2
CookieFox\Internationalization::__construct()
S
69 1 6
CookieFox\CMB2\Button::render()
S
74 1 4
CookieFox\Main::autoload()
S
80 1 3
CookieFox\Post_Type::manage_sortable_columns()
S
77 1 4
CookieFox\Embeds::wrapper()
S
76 1 3
CookieFox\Frontend::unmask_scripts()
S
79 1 3
CookieFox\CMB2::__construct()
S
71 1 5
CookieFox\Post_Type::init()
S
78 1 4
CookieFox\Embeds::__construct()
S
79 1 3
CookieFox\Settings::__construct()
S
79 1 3
CookieFox\Frontend::__construct()
S
75 1 4
CookieFox\Helper::merge_default_settings()
S
75 1 4
CookieFox\Post_Type::manage_posts_columns()
S
76 1 3
CookieFox\CMB2::enqueue_scripts()
S
77 1 3
CookieFox\Shortcode::init()
S
79 1 3
CookieFox\Main::load_textdomain()
S
77 1 3
CookieFox\CMB2\Button::__construct()
S
74 1 4
CookieFox\Embeds::filter_optin()
S
80 1 3
CookieFox\Sample_Content::__construct()
S
75 1 4
CookieFox\Main::activation_hook()
S
78 1 4
CookieFox\Internationalization::init()
S
91 1 2
CookieFox\CMB2\Button::sanitize()
S
82 1 3
CookieFox\Embeds::oembed_html()
S
80 1 3
CookieFox\Rest_API::rest_endpoint_setup()
S
81 1 3
CookieFox\Rest_API::init()
S
68 1 7
CookieFox\Main::__construct()
S
68 1 7
CookieFox\Post_Type::admin_head()
S
77 1 9
CookieFox\Main::plugin_url()
S
78 1 3
CookieFox\Settings::register_defaults()
S
72 1 5